固態(tài)硬盤全面解析與應(yīng)用嫌電腦反應(yīng)慢?點(diǎn)了一個(gè)大程序,電腦讀了半天盤都沒動(dòng)靜?好吧,CPU換酷睿i7、內(nèi)存弄成8GB,什么?改善不怎么明顯?看來你沒有找到問題的關(guān)鍵所在。讓瘋狂博士來為你講解突破極限,改進(jìn)電腦響應(yīng)速度的方法吧,SSD(固態(tài)硬盤)就是今天的主角。
玩家的夢(mèng)想:“一點(diǎn)就開” 就目前CPU、內(nèi)存和顯卡的性能水平來看,對(duì)付多數(shù)日常軟件簡(jiǎn)直是小菜一碟,那為什么我們還是不能享受到“一點(diǎn)就開”的超快響應(yīng)速度呢?為什么游戲載入時(shí)間還是很慢呢? 很簡(jiǎn)單,對(duì)于存儲(chǔ)設(shè)備來講,機(jī)械結(jié)構(gòu)硬盤的反應(yīng)速度是遠(yuǎn)遠(yuǎn)趕不上內(nèi)存的,很多時(shí)候都是CPU和內(nèi)存在等硬盤。也就是說,別說換酷睿i7了,你就是換10核心服務(wù)器CPU+100GB內(nèi)存,如果還是用傳統(tǒng)機(jī)械硬盤,系統(tǒng)響應(yīng)速度永遠(yuǎn)也沒法再提升。 要想電腦響應(yīng)快,升級(jí)SSD比CPU更有效 歸根到底,傳統(tǒng)的溫切斯特架構(gòu)機(jī)械硬盤就是電腦響應(yīng)速度的瓶頸所在。那好,換10000rpm的超強(qiáng)機(jī)械硬盤總行了吧?對(duì)不起,由于機(jī)械架構(gòu)的原因,傳統(tǒng)機(jī)械硬盤的尋道時(shí)間只能保證在毫秒級(jí),想再快幾乎是不可能的了,而尋道時(shí)間直接決定了隨機(jī)存儲(chǔ)時(shí)間,換句話說就是響應(yīng)速度。 既然機(jī)械硬盤無法再提供更高的隨機(jī)存儲(chǔ)速度,那就該我們的SSD(固態(tài)硬盤)上場(chǎng)了。由于采用NAND閃存芯片,所謂的“尋道時(shí)間”已經(jīng)達(dá)到納秒級(jí),因此能提供遠(yuǎn)超機(jī)械硬盤的隨機(jī)存儲(chǔ)性能,實(shí)現(xiàn)“一點(diǎn)就開”不再是夢(mèng)想——這比你把處理器從雙核升級(jí)到四核、內(nèi)存從2GB升級(jí)到4GB對(duì)于系統(tǒng)響應(yīng)速度的提升大得多。 體驗(yàn)閃電般的速度 說那么多不如直接來體驗(yàn)一下。本博士特地選擇了兩套系統(tǒng)來進(jìn)行比較,一套是采用Pentiu E5200+2GB內(nèi)存+SSD的組合,另一套是Core i7 2600+8GB內(nèi)存+機(jī)械硬盤的組合。來看看,到底電腦響應(yīng)速度的瓶頸在哪吧。 SSD與CPU對(duì)系統(tǒng)響應(yīng)速度的影響對(duì)比 ![]() 不可思議吧,在這些測(cè)試中,價(jià)值2000元的Core i7 2600表現(xiàn)還不如300多元的Pentium E5300?這可不是CPU的功勞,也與內(nèi)存大小沒太大關(guān)系,是磁盤性能拖了整套系統(tǒng)的后腿。單從操作系統(tǒng)和應(yīng)用程序的使用體驗(yàn)來看,這套響應(yīng)速度更高的“低配”電腦反而更好,磁盤性能對(duì)于整套系統(tǒng)的用戶體驗(yàn)影響實(shí)在太大了。 讀懂SSD有學(xué)問 SSD規(guī)格看明白 既然了解了SSD的優(yōu)勢(shì),那如何去選購SSD呢?從目前市場(chǎng)中SSD產(chǎn)品的情況來看,不少產(chǎn)品存在“虛標(biāo)”性能的問題,一款30GB的千元以下入門級(jí)SSD動(dòng)輒標(biāo)注285MB/s讀速度、275MB/s寫速度的規(guī)格,這牛也吹得太離譜了。到底該如何看懂SSD的性能測(cè)試、如何判斷廠商是否“虛標(biāo)”,這就是本博士接下來要給大家講解的內(nèi)容。 “虛標(biāo)”的奧秘 讓我們來看看下面這款SSD的HD Tune測(cè)試數(shù)據(jù)圖,分別是空盤和長(zhǎng)期使用并存儲(chǔ)了很多零碎數(shù)據(jù)兩種狀態(tài)下所測(cè)得的性能。 ![]() ![]() 你看到了什么?空盤的性能是不是明顯比填滿數(shù)據(jù)時(shí)好得多?不單是持續(xù)讀取的速度,與SSD響應(yīng)速度密切相關(guān)的IOPS性能,也是空盤的時(shí)候得分很高,數(shù)據(jù)滿了之后就大幅度下跌了。 SSD出現(xiàn)這種現(xiàn)象,其中的原因與主控芯片、固件設(shè)計(jì)以及閃存顆粒都有關(guān)系,而影響最大的則是主控芯片與固件設(shè)計(jì)(限于篇幅不能全部細(xì)細(xì)道來)。廠商所標(biāo)注的高的離譜的讀寫速度,基本上就是利用這個(gè)特點(diǎn),在SSD出廠狀態(tài)下測(cè)得的(這只反映了主控芯片的速度,例如SandForce主控芯片,在使用數(shù)據(jù)壓縮技術(shù)的情況下實(shí)現(xiàn)如此的讀寫速度并不奇怪,這與閃存顆粒、閃存通道數(shù)以及核心數(shù)反而沒有多大關(guān)系)。而對(duì)于用戶來說,SSD在裝有數(shù)據(jù)的狀態(tài)下反映出來的性能,才是最有實(shí)際意義的,從嚴(yán)格意義上來講,SSD廠商是在玩偷換概念的擦邊球。 估算SSD的實(shí)際速度 雖然主控芯片、固件設(shè)計(jì)都會(huì)對(duì)SSD性能造成影響,但影響最直接的還是SSD所采用閃存顆粒的數(shù)量以及顆粒內(nèi)Die(核心)的數(shù)量。 SSD使用的顆粒數(shù)量對(duì)性能影響很大 簡(jiǎn)單地打個(gè)比方,大家都知道硬盤可以通過組建RAID0來實(shí)現(xiàn)帶寬的疊加,內(nèi)存也可以通過多通道的模式來提升帶寬,SSD其實(shí)也差不多,內(nèi)部的閃存顆粒越多,就相當(dāng)于使用的通道越多,帶寬自然也就越高,對(duì)于每個(gè)顆粒來講,Die的數(shù)量越多,帶寬也會(huì)越高。 ![]() 主控芯片決定了SSD的最高性能 就目前的主控芯片以及外部接口(例如SATA 3Gbps)的性能上限來看,還不是SSD硬盤最大的瓶頸(至少千元以下SSD不是)。例如SandForce主控芯片大約能提供285MB/s讀速度、275MB/s寫速度的性能,但根據(jù)采用閃存顆粒數(shù)量的情況,SSD的實(shí)際性能會(huì)受到限制。我們可以來簡(jiǎn)單估算一下主流SSD硬盤的速度上限(商家可不會(huì)讓你拆了硬盤去數(shù)顆粒)。 例如采用6通道的SSD讀速度大約就為30MB/s×6=180MB/s;采用8通道的SSD讀速度大約就為30MB/s×8=240MB/s(只是大約估算)。 目前常見的低端SSD閃存顆粒單顆容量多為4GB或8GB,所以,我們可以大約估算一下不同容量SSD的性能。例如,某款64GB的SSD,采用16顆4GB顆粒,使用8通道(不一定是一個(gè)顆粒對(duì)應(yīng)一個(gè)通道,也可能是2對(duì)1),讀取速度上限大約為240MB/s。 那么看到這里,你知道那些30GB的SSD敢標(biāo)稱285MB/s讀速度是多么大一個(gè)“忽悠”了吧(它標(biāo)注的根本就只是主控芯片的速度上限)。 |
|